Landing

1. Fly downwind and reduce the throttle to 25% to begin the descent.

2. Begin turning towards the runway, heading into the wind.

3. Reduce the throttle to 0% and glide onto the runway.

    - If you are going to land short of the runway, add a little throttle to extend the glide.

    - If you are going too fast to land, go around and try again.

          CAUTION: Never catch a flying 

airplane in your hands. Doing so could 

cause personal injury and damage to the 

airplane.
